The Mathematics Behind Greyhound Forecast Betting

Odds: The First Layer of the Puzzle

Odds are not just numbers scribbled on a ticket; they’re a snapshot of probability, a distilled view of the greyhound’s chances when the track gates pop. Every bookmaker starts with the raw data: past times, track condition, dog health, and even the subtle quirks of a trainer’s technique. From there, they run a series of algorithms that convert those variables into a single figure, the odds, which in turn dictate the payout if your forecast hits the mark.

Probability Theory Meets the Strip

In a forecast bet you’re not picking one winner; you’re selecting the top three in exact order. That’s a permutation problem: the number of ways to arrange three dogs out of, say, eight. The theoretical probability of any specific order is 1 divided by that permutation count. But real races are anything but random; the maths must adjust for performance differentials, track bias, and the weight of each dog’s recent form.

So, we take the raw odds for each dog, transform them into implied probabilities, and then calculate joint probabilities for each possible top-three sequence. It’s a Bayesian update, where each dog’s likelihood is conditioned on the outcomes of the others. The result is a probability matrix that tells you, for example, that Dog A finishing first and Dog B second is twice as likely as the reverse, given current data.

Expected Value: The Money‑Making Engine

Once you have the probability matrix, you can compute the expected value (EV) of a forecast. EV equals the sum over all outcomes of (probability × payout) minus the stake. A positive EV indicates a statistically profitable bet, assuming the bookmaker’s margins are accounted for. In practice, the margin is built into the odds; savvy bettors look for “value” by spotting discrepancies between true probabilities and what the market offers.

Variance and the House Edge

Forecast betting is a high‑variance game. Even a statistically favorable bet can lose many times before the long‑term trend shows. The variance is driven by the number of permutations—there are 56 possible top-three orders in an eight‑dog race. A single misstep in the forecast can wipe out the whole payout. That’s why bankroll management is not just a suggestion; it’s survival gear.

Simulation: Turning Theory Into Practice

Modern bettors deploy Monte Carlo simulations to model thousands of race outcomes based on the probability matrix. Each simulation feeds into a profit‑loss curve, revealing the distribution of returns for a given bet size. Statistical Tweaks: The Edge of Experience

Data alone is a blunt tool. The real edge comes from tweaking the model with human insight: knowing that a particular greyhound tends to slow down on the final stretch, or that a trainer’s dogs consistently perform better on wet tracks. These qualitative factors are injected as weight adjustments in the probability matrix, nudging the EV in your favor.
